Llewela Bailey has a wealth of experience in broadcasting, having worked in the industry for almost 30 years. She's one of the most familiar faces in regional television, having worked as a main anchor for ITV Central in the West and East Midlands for two decades.

She trained at the London Broadcasting School before joining BBC Radio Nottingham in the early eighties as a reporter. In 1988 Llewela entered the world of television as a Sub-Editor for ITV Central and by the mid-nineties she was part of the main presentation team, seen nightly on the station's flagship show, Central News.
